Wedding photography necessities encompass a range of methods, instruments, and concerns that kind the foundation of capturing some of the vital days in a couple’s life. Understanding these necessities is essential for both novice and experienced photographers aiming to deliver stunning recollections that couples will cherish endlessly.


First and foremost, having the proper equipment is vital for wedding photography. A high-quality camera and an array of lenses fitted to various situations should be on the agenda. A fast lens, for example, is particularly helpful for low-light environments such as reception venues. A versatile zoom lens can also be invaluable because it permits the photographer to seize intimate moments from a distance without intruding on the ceremony.

Lighting performs an integral role in wedding photography. Often, ceremonies happen in environments with challenging lighting conditions, corresponding to dark churches or outdoor settings with harsh daylight. Investing in good high quality exterior flashes and reflectors can help manipulate gentle to attain the specified effect. Understanding pure and synthetic lighting can also be key to making sure each shot is completely lit.


Planning ahead is one other critical facet of wedding photography. A pre-wedding consultation with the couple might help identify particular pictures they want and locations which are significant to them. Creating a shot list ensures that no necessary moment is missed, from the primary look to the slicing of the cake. Familiarizing oneself with the wedding timeline can help photographers anticipate pivotal moments.

Capturing candid moments is a trademark of wonderful wedding photography. While posed pictures certainly have their place, capturing emotions and interactions as they unfold tells a extra real story of the day. Observing the interactions between friends, the laughter, and the tears creates a story that reflects the essence of the event.


Post-processing is an area that shouldn’t be overlooked. While capturing lovely photographs is essential, editing plays an equally important role in enhancing these photographs. Software corresponding to Adobe Lightroom or Photoshop may help regulate lighting, right colors, and add that special contact to every photograph, making them evocative and polished. Creating a cohesive look throughout the whole collection of photographs helps in storytelling.


Preparing for various eventualities is part of being a profitable wedding photographer. Expect the sudden, whether it’s inclement weather or last-minute schedule adjustments. Being adaptable and inventive in the face of surprises permits photographers to nonetheless ship gorgeous and compelling photographs. Being mentally ready for such contingencies also instills confidence when navigating the day.

Communication with the couple and their households is important throughout the marriage day. Building rapport helps ease nerves, making the subjects feel more comfy in front of the lens. This consolation interprets to more natural-looking photographs. Moreover, being assertive in guiding teams during formal poses might help streamline the photography course of.


Editing and delivering the ultimate images is the final stage of the photographic journey. It’s crucial to be aware of the couple's preferences concerning how they wish to obtain their images. Offering numerous packages that embody digital downloads, prints, and even albums allows the couple to pick what most intently fits their wants. Timeliness is key on this side; couples appreciate a quick turnaround.


Additional considerations may embrace the type of photography kinds the couple prefers. Some would possibly lean toward traditional photography, focusing on posed portraits and basic setups. Others might favor a documentary fashion, emphasizing storytelling through raw, unfiltered moments. Understanding these preferences can information photographers in producing a tailor-made expertise.


Ultimately, wedding photography isn't just about technical expertise or tools; it’s also about constructing a connection. The photographer’s position extends past capturing photographs; they're witnesses to a profound emotional journey. Being sensitive to the couple's needs and needs could make all the difference in not just the quality of the images, but in addition the overall experience for everyone involved.

In conclusion, mastering wedding photography essentials is an art that combines technical information, creativity, and emotional intelligence. From preparing for the big day, understanding lighting and gear, to editing and delivering the final product, each step requires cautious thought and planning. By specializing in these important elements, photographers can immortalize the distinctive tales of couples in a method that resonates with each individual and transcends time.



  • Utilize a second shooter to capture totally different angles and moments, making certain no essential element is missed all through the day.

  • Invest in a high quality lens for low-light performance, especially essential for indoor ceremonies and evening receptions.

  • Create an in depth shot record in collaboration with the couple to ensure all desired moments and family portraits are captured successfully.

  • Incorporate a combine of candid and posed images to reflect the genuine emotions and interactions throughout the marriage day.

  • Plan for backup gear, corresponding to extra batteries and reminiscence playing cards, to avoid any technical failures through the event.

  • Scout the venue in advance to establish the most effective areas for photographs, taking note of lighting situations and potential backgrounds.

  • Engage with visitors to create a relaxed environment, making it simpler to seize genuine moments without stiff poses.

  • Respect the couple's preferred photography fashion, whether or not it's conventional, documentary, or inventive, to maintain up consistency throughout the album.

  • Coordinate with the marriage planner to align photography timings with important events like speeches, cake cutting, and first dances.

The perfect time for wedding portraits is often through the "golden hour," which happens shortly earlier than sunset. This time provides gentle, flattering light that enhances skin tones and creates a romantic environment. Plan for about an hour for portraits to make sure ample time for varied poses and settings.
